Windstream Wholesale Expands Beach Route Dark Fiber Alliance to Miami
25 June 2024 - 11:30PM
Business Wire
Windstream Wholesale, an optical technology leader in advanced
network solutions, today announced the expansion of its Beach Route
Dark Fiber Alliance. The alliance now welcomes a new partner, South
Reach Networks (SRN), which significantly extends Windstream
Wholesale’s reach by adding a new segment from the Jacksonville,
Fla., Cable Landing Station to Miami. This extension adds 360 miles
of dark fiber, bringing the total alliance route mile count to
1,400.
The new expansion passes through key locations in South Florida
such as Flagler Beach, Vero Beach, Boca Raton, Hollywood, Fort
Lauderdale and Miami. This addition enhances connectivity options
for international data traffic, leveraging Miami’s strategic
position as a major gateway for communication between North
America, Latin America and Europe. The South Florida region’s
geographical position makes it a strategic Tier 1 access hub for
data exchange between continents, providing access to a global
network of undersea cables, minimizing latency and enhancing
performance for critical, real-time applications. South Reach
Networks' high-performing 100% underground fiber optic network from
Miami to Jacksonville provides customers with a seamless,
high-performing fiber optic end-to-end solution.
Windstream Wholesale’s Beach Route spans 690 miles between the
Jacksonville CLS to the Myrtle Beach, S.C., cable landing station,
and on to Raleigh, N.C., offering low-latency connections crucial
for cloud services and content delivery providers, linking key hubs
along the East Coast. In a previous announcement, the newly formed
Beach Route Dark Fiber Alliance extended Wholesale’s dark fiber
route north by 315 miles. The initial alliance, including
Mid-Atlantic Broadband, Tilson Infrastructure, and SummitIG,
extended the route from Raleigh to Richmond and Ashburn, Va.

This strategic alliance eliminates the complexities of
multi-vendor route solutions for customers, providing a seamless
networking experience. As a premier infrastructure provider,
Windstream Wholesale now offers a one-stop fiber solution between
Miami and Ashburn, managing all aspects of the network transaction
under one contract and one dedicated account team while the
customer enjoys the benefits of more fiber, more miles, and more
diversity and connectivity options along the coast.

About Windstream:
Windstream Wholesale is an innovative optical technology leader
that delivers fast, flexible, and customized wavelength and dark
fiber solutions to carriers, content providers, and hyperscalers in
the U.S. and Canada. Windstream Wholesale is one of three brands
managed by Windstream. The company’s quality-first approach
connects customers to new opportunities and possibilities by
delivering a full suite of advanced communications services.
Windstream also offers fiber-based broadband to residential and
small business customers in 18 states as well as managed cloud
communications and security services to mid-to-large enterprises
and government entities across the U.S. Windstream is a privately
held company headquartered in Little Rock, Ark. Additional
information about Windstream Wholesale is available at

About South Reach:
SOUTH REACH NETWORKS (SRN) is a leading long-haul and metro dark
and managed fiber optic infrastructure provider in Florida. SRN
owns and operates a 100% underground high capacity, low loss fiber
optic network supporting subsea backhaul, hyperscale
interconnection, strategic carrier connectivity, FTTH, HOA, and
data center networking. SRN has one of the newest and most robust
fiber-optic networks providing flexible gateway solutions between
Latin America and the US with our direct on-net support to the
major tier 1 cloud peering points and carrier hotels from Miami to
Jacksonville and beyond.
